The Science Behind Selank

Selank belongs to a class of neuropeptides with documented activity in central nervous system models. Semax (ACTH4-7 Pro-Gly-Pro) is a synthetic analogue of adrenocorticotropic hormone fragments, and has been shown in animal and some human research to increase brain-derived neurotrophic factor (BDNF) expression — a key signal for neuroplasticity, neuronal survival, and synaptic strengthening. Selank, a synthetic analogue of the endogenous peptide tuftsin, has been shown to modulate GABAergic transmission and influence enkephalinase activity, producing anxiolytic and nootropic effects in rodent models. Mass spectrometry in the COA confirms that the main HPLC peak is actually Selank and not a different peptide of similar polarity — HPLC purity alone cannot verify molecular identity. Bacteriostatic water is the appropriate reconstitution medium for Selank — it contains 0.9% benzyl alcohol that inhibits bacterial growth and extends reconstituted shelf life to 30 days refrigerated.

Selank Research Safety Guide

As a research compound, Selank has not completed the clinical trial process required for pharmaceutical approval — its safety profile is characterised by preclinical data and limited human studies. Lyophilised Selank should be stored frozen (−20°C) immediately upon receipt; repeated freeze-thaw cycles of reconstituted material should be avoided by aliquoting into single-use portions. Bacterial endotoxin contamination is the primary safety concern specific to research peptides — verify endotoxin testing is documented in your batch COA before any injectable research application. How does Selank produce anxiolytic effects?

Selank's anxiolytic mechanism is thought to involve modulation of GABAergic transmission (similar but distinct to benzodiazepines), inhibition of enkephalinase (extending the activity of endogenous enkephalins), and BDNF expression modulation. The multi-mechanism profile distinguishes it from single-target anxiolytics.

What is the administration route for Selank research?

Like Semax, Selank is primarily studied via intranasal administration for CNS applications, utilizing olfactory nerve transport to bypass the blood-brain barrier. The solution concentration used in research is typically 0.15% (1.5mg/mL). Subcutaneous administration has also been studied in animal models.

What is Selank?

Selank is a synthetic analogue of tuftsin (a tetrapeptide fragment of immunoglobulin G) with three additional amino acids for stability. It has been studied for anxiolytic effects, cognitive enhancement, and GABAergic system modulation. Like Semax, it was developed by the Institute of Molecular Genetics in Russia and has a clinical history in Russian medicine.

Is Selank similar to Semax?

Semax and Selank are both synthetic neuropeptides developed by the same Russian institution with overlapping clinical applications. They have distinct mechanisms: Semax primarily upregulates BDNF and acts on ACTH receptor systems; Selank primarily modulates GABAergic transmission and enkephalin activity. They are sometimes studied in combination.
